Two racks of ribs (one with mustard binding + crushed hot pepper, salt, and pepper wrapped with maple syrup; the second with just salt and pepper wrapped with apple cider vinegar) and a full eye of round (~7 lbs) split in half and coated with salt and pepper) were smoked at about 225F for hours. Combination of cherry, apple, and pear woods. Ribs were wrapped when they got to 165F and cooked to 205F. Beef was smoked until 125F, came up to 132F resting.
We prefer the wrap with maple syrup. It gets caramelized, sticky, and sweet. The beef could be cooked a little more. It temp’d right, but I think it will be better cooked slightly more.
